After surviving the shooting, he was dropped from Columbia Records and blackballed by the industry. It was then that a then-unknown 50 Cent recorded the raw "Guess Who's Back?" mixtape, which eventually found its way to Eminem. Stunned by what he heard, Em famously declared, "If I don't sign him, I’m an idiot." Eminem and his mentor, Dr. Dre, signed 50 in 2002, giving him the polished production he needed without dulling his street edge. The result was an album that combined Dr. Dre’s sleek G-funk, Eminem’s aggressive beats, and 50's menacing, deadpan delivery. From its cover—featuring a bulletproof 50 standing as a human target—to its title, Get Rich or Die Tryin' was a manifesto of survival and ambition. The album debuted at No. 1 on the Billboard 200, selling an astonishing 872,000 copies in its first week. Nearly twenty years later, it has been certified by the RIAA, representing over nine million units sold in the U.S., and has spent a staggering 150 weeks on the Billboard 200.
